LSH Seed File File Descriptor Leakage Vulnerability

lsh may leak file descriptors that may allow a local attacker to access sensitive information or to cause a denial-of-service condition.

lsh 2.0.1 is reportedly vulnerable. Other versions may be affected as well.

LSH Seed File File Descriptor Leakage Vulnerability

Solution:
The vendor has released a source-code patch to address this issue. The patch is available from the following location:

http://lists.lysator.liu.se/pipermail/lsh-bugs/2006q1/000467.html

Debian has released advisory DSA 956-1 to address this issue. Please see the referenced advisory for more information.
